Introduction
Confidence in oneself is fundamentally rooted in one’s self-perception, reflecting a deep sense of personal worth. However, the concept of self-confidence goes beyond mere belief in oneself. It encompasses the ability to navigate life’s daily trials and tribulations, understanding that you are likely to experience joy, success, and fulfillment along the way.
Self-confidence is influenced by a multitude of factors, both internal and external. This means that both internal factors, originating within you, and external factors, originating outside of you, can significantly impact your self-perception. Low self-confidence can exert a profound influence on various aspects of a person’s life, including family, career, and health. It is essential to learn how to navigate these variables to cultivate self-confidence and preserve a sense of self-worth. True self-confidence resides in trusting yourself and recognizing your inherent worthiness.
However, it’s crucial to explore how low self-confidence can impact an individual’s life. Self-esteem, which is closely related to self-confidence, flourishes when one feels positive about themselves. Conversely, low self-confidence emerges when negative emotions are associated with oneself or a specific situation. These emotions may stem from experiences like rejection, anxiety, loss, ridicule, or deprivation – the very factors that often erode self-confidence.
Three core elements play a pivotal role in shaping an individual’s level of confidence:
1. Values: Understanding and living by your core values is essential for self-appreciation. When your beliefs are clear, you are more likely to appreciate your own existence. Self-respecting individuals are self-aware and confident in their identity.
2. Mastery: Mastery involves being in control of your life and work, leading to greater self-assurance and a heightened sense of importance. Achieving success in your endeavors bolsters confidence and self-worth.
3. Goals: Setting clear objectives is crucial for boosting self-confidence. Pursuing tasks aligned with your desires or beliefs instills a sense of purpose and accomplishment.
It is evident that self-confidence is a multifaceted concept, influenced by various factors that can significantly impact an individual’s life. However, by focusing on the positive aspects of life and harnessing your strengths, you can witness an immediate improvement in both your confidence and self-worth.
Low self-confidence affects people of all ages, from children to adults. In adolescents, it often stems from social interactions such as forming friendships in school or family dynamics. Children gauge their self-worth based on perceived external evaluations, making it essential to consider how others perceive them.
In adulthood, self-confidence largely derives from self-assessment and personal accomplishments. Life events like work-related challenges, comparisons with peers, marital status, family, or financial success can positively or negatively impact one’s self-confidence. External factors, such as traumatic experiences like breakups or loss, can significantly diminish self-esteem.
Low self-confidence can initiate a destructive cycle leading to depression, even in young children. Feeling worthless hinders individuals from seeking opportunities for personal growth, exacerbating their negative self-perception.
During such challenging times, external support from close friends and problem-solving can aid those with low self-esteem. In mild cases, these individuals often underestimate how others perceive them, as those close to them hold them in high regard.
For severe cases, professional therapy may be necessary to identify the root causes of low self-confidence and provide guidance on improving it. Building self-esteem requires determination and commitment, but the rewards far outweigh the initial challenges.
Self-confidence is a vital aspect of life that propels us toward success. A negative self-perception hinders progress, while self-belief is the key to a positive and fulfilling life.
To cultivate self-confidence, we must maintain a positive and empathetic mindset, serving others and valuing their feelings. Avoid selfishness, as genuine self-worth comes from being a trustworthy and considerate person. Always believe in your capabilities, and refrain from negativity toward others. Radiate warmth and kindness through your actions and expressions, and you’ll receive positive responses from those around you, further bolstering your confidence.
Lack of self-confidence leads to introversion and negatively impacts one’s life. It can result in sluggishness and a loss of qualities that were once evident. Recognize your strengths and work on your weaknesses. Focus on your strengths, and keep your head held high.
One significant reason for lacking self-confidence is failing to acknowledge one’s own abilities. Everyone possesses unique strengths that deserve recognition. Most individuals focus on their shortcomings rather than their strengths.
Another factor contributing to diminished self-confidence can be traumatic events within one’s relationships. Some individuals can grow from such experiences, while others become consumed by them. Childhood upbringing can also significantly influence self-confidence. Conflicts between parents or a mother’s unrealistic expectations can create self-esteem issues in a child’s mind. Families should openly discuss their issues with children and provide guidance to help them build self-confidence.
Chapter 1: Understanding Self-Confidence
Self-confidence is a profound and rational belief in one’s own abilities and capabilities. It involves a keen awareness of one’s weaknesses as well as a recognition of one’s strengths. It’s a positive mindset that rests on the conviction that you possess the necessary resources to effectively respond to life’s challenges.
The level of your self-confidence is a direct reflection of how you perceive yourself, and it significantly influences how others perceive you. The way people interact with you and react to you is a mirror of your self-perception. When you lack self-confidence, it becomes challenging for others to have confidence in your abilities.
Low self-esteem tends to focus excessively on your flaws and mistakes, essentially making you your own harshest critic.
Individuals who exude self-confidence don’t solely depend on the approval of others. While they listen to and value the opinions of others, they ultimately make their own judgments.
Like most individuals, self-confident people set realistic goals, establish concrete objectives, and pursue their dreams. They encounter obstacles along the way, just like everyone else. What sets self-confident individuals apart is how they handle situations when things don’t go as planned. They step back, evaluate the situation, and seek the best available options.
When faced with setbacks, they reach a point where they understand that they can’t always have things their way. They carry the lessons learned from previous experiences forward, eagerly embracing new goals and dreams. Their unwavering belief in their abilities remains intact, knowing they are now wiser, more knowledgeable, and better equipped with experience.
Let’s be clear: self-confidence is not something we are born with. It’s not an inherent trait. Self-confidence takes time to develop and requires nurturing. However, it’s a quality that anyone can cultivate. Setting the standards and expectations for your own self-confidence is up to you.
Sometimes, people tend to view self-confidence as a magical solution, as if it alone can make all problems disappear. However, self-confidence is just the starting point. To achieve your desired life, you must take action. Success requires perseverance, persistence, logical thinking, trustworthy guidance, and many other factors in addition to self-confidence. Self-confidence is the crucial first step.
